Jannat al-Baqi, also known as Baqi al-Gharqad, is the oldest and most significant Islamic cemetery located in Madinah Munawwarah. Situated close to Masjid al-Nabawi, it holds immense historical and religious importance for Muslims. The cemetery is the resting place of many prominent figures from early Islam.


Among those buried in Jannat al-Baqi are:




  • The wives of Prophet Muhammad (S.A.W.) (except Hazrat Khadijah R.A., who is buried in Makkah).




  • Daughters of the Prophet (S.A.W.): Hazrat Ruqayyah (R.A.), Hazrat Umm Kulthum (R.A.), and Hazrat Fatimah (R.A.) according to most reports.




  • Imams from Ahl al-Bayt: including Imam Hasan ibn Ali (R.A.) and other members of the Prophet’s family.




  • Many Sahabah (companions of the Prophet S.A.W.): such as Hazrat Uthman ibn Affan (R.A.), the third Caliph of Islam.




Jannat al-Baqi became the main burial ground for the people of Madinah since the time of the Prophet (S.A.W.). The Prophet himself used to visit the graveyard and pray for its inhabitants, making it a sacred site for Muslims around the world.


Key Facts:




  • Location: Madinah, Saudi Arabia.




  • Adjacent to Masjid al-Nabawi.




  • Burial site of many family members of Prophet Muhammad (S.A.W.).




  • Resting place of several Sahabah and Islamic scholars.




  • A place of immense respect and dua (prayers) for Muslims visiting madina.
